Popcorn lines utilized in the diallel analysis with their respective genealogies and classification regarding their efficiency and responsiveness to phosphorus use.
| Lines | Origin population | PUE classification |
|---|---|---|
| P2 | CMS-42 Composite: EMBRAPA | ER |
| P7 | Zaeli hybrid | ER |
| L59 | Beija-flor: UFV | ER |
| P6 | Zaeli hybrid | Intermediate |
| L76 | Viçosa: UFV | Intermediate |
| L77 | Viçosa: UFV | INR |
| L75 | Viçosa: UFV | INR |
| L80 | Viçosa: UFV | INR |
ER: efficient and responsive to phosphorus use; INR: inefficient and non-responsive to phosphorus use.
Chemical and clay analysis of soil in the sites located in Campos dos Goytacazes and Itaocara, RJ.
| Parameters measured | Campos dos Goytacazes | Itaocara |
|---|---|---|
| pH | 6.0 | 5.8 |
| P (mg/dm3) | 7.0 | 10.0 |
| K (mmol c/dm3) | 4.3 | 3.2 |
| Ca (mmol c/dm3) | 17.9 | 24.9 |
| Mg (mmol c/dm3) | 13.5 | 29.8 |
| Al (mmol c/dm3) | 0 | 0 |
| Na (mmol c/dm3) | 1.3 | 1.4 |
| C (g/dm3) | 9.7 | 10.6 |
| OM (g/dm3) | 22.0 | 18.1 |
| CEC (mmol c/dm3) | 61.2 | 82.1 |
| BS (%) | 64.0 | 79.0 |
| Clay (g/dm3) | 305.0 | 140.0 |
pH: potential hydrogen; P: phosphorus; K: potassium; Ca: calcium; Mg: magnesium; Al: aluminium; Na: sodium; C: carbon; OM: organic matter; CEC: cation exchange capacity; BS: base saturation.
